Deciphering Blockchain Fraud

The decentralized and immutable nature of blockchain technology presents both opportunities and challenges for fraud detection. While blockchain's transparency can facilitate the identification of suspicious activities, its inherent complexity requires sophisticated analytical tools and strategies. Traditional fraud detection methods may prove inadequate in this novel environment, necessitating innovative approaches that leverage the unique characteristics of blockchain data. Effective monitoring systems must be able to analyze transaction patterns, identify anomalies, and correlate events across multiple ledgers to effectively mitigate illicit activities.

Resolution strategies in the context of blockchain fraud also present unique considerations. Due to the permanence of transactions on the blockchain, reversing fraudulent actions can be complex and frequently involves collaborating with various stakeholders, including exchanges, payment processors, and law enforcement agencies. Establishing clear protocols for dispute resolution, implementing smart contracts that incorporate fraud prevention mechanisms, and fostering a united ecosystem are crucial steps in addressing blockchain-related fraud effectively.

Revealing copyright Deception

The copyright landscape is overflowing with prospects, but it's also a breeding ground for fraud. Savvy investors must learn to distinguish between legitimate projects and conspiracies designed to victimize unsuspecting individuals. Several of red flags can signal a potential scam, including unclear white papers, overstated promises of returns, and absence of transparency in the team behind a project. Thorough research is essential to dodging these pitfalls.
